Scholar of the Dark City

"You cannot understand the ocean by standing on the shore."

Curiosity and caution are rarely aligned, as genius and madness are often entwined. Daughter of the emissaries Valkour and Harthrenain, Eurys deigned to take after neither, and instead carved her own path through light and shadow as a scholar of Val-ar-Aion. Once a Loreseeker praised for her precocity, she was anticipated to rival Solderoi as a contemporary, but the same cunning that made her an exemplary student would soon lead to the irreparable schism between herself and the Church.

Her research and the privilege of her birth would lead her to depths heretofore forbidden- disturbing the gloom of the lost cities long buried beneath Val-ar-Aion, source of the darkness that wells up from the streets at dusk. She became fascinated by the impenetrable shade of those places, and by the inscrutable texts left behind by those once-great civilizations. The dark held no terror for Eurys, only infinite potential. What forgotten mysteries might be secreted within those dripping depths? Among her most prominent inventions are the Black Lanterns seldom seen within the city, but employed fruitfully by the Shadeslayers in order to attract the enemy, rather than repel it. Her experiments with the shed essence of Mellivere, the living philosopher's stone, have bred life in strange new forms: the only children she will ever have: Cinderwick and Yuya the homunculi, and the false seraph Solset, to speak nothing of the countless discarded failures. How long the Church will tolerate these iniquities remains to be seen, but Eurys for her part could not care less. One cannot call oneself a seeker of truth if certain truths are to be forbidden.


"Strength of arms won't help us here. What we need is more light!"
